Professor Judson Brewer is an active researcher in the fields of mindfulness, behavior change science, and habit formation at Brown University's Department of Psychological and Brain Sciences. With a keen interest in the intersection of mindfulness and emotion regulation, he explores innovative approaches to facilitate behavior change. His work is particularly focused on understanding how habits form and how they can be altered through mindfulness-based interventions. In his pursuit of advancing behavior change science, Professor Brewer has developed groundbreaking mindfulness programs that cater to both in-person and digital platforms. These programs are designed to address common challenges such as smoking cessation, emotional eating, and anxiety management. His innovative app-based treatments have gained recognition for their effectiveness in helping individuals achieve sustainable habit change. Professor Brewer is also a prolific author, having penned two influential books: "The Craving Mind" and "Unwinding Anxiety." These works encapsulate his extensive research and offer readers practical strategies for overcoming habitual behaviors. Through his writing, he provides insights into the mechanisms of craving and anxiety, empowering individuals to take control of their habits and enhance their emotional well-being.
